@@ -34,6 +34,32 @@ public sealed partial class ApcComponent : BaseApcNetComponent
public const float HighPowerThreshold = 0.9f;
public static TimeSpan VisualsChangeDelay = TimeSpan.FromSeconds(1);
+ ///
+ /// Maximum continuous load in Watts that this APC can supply to loads. Exceeding this starts a
+ /// timer, which after enough overloading causes the APC to "trip" off.
+ ///
+ [DataField]
+ public float MaxLoad = 20e3f;
+
+ ///
+ /// Time that the APC can be continuously overloaded before tripping off.
+ ///
+ [DataField]
+ public TimeSpan TripTime = TimeSpan.FromSeconds(3);
+
+ ///
+ /// Time that overloading began.
+ ///
+ [DataField(customTypeSerializer: typeof(TimeOffsetSerializer)), AutoPausedField]
+ public TimeSpan? TripStartTime;
+
+ ///
+ /// Set to true if the APC tripped off. Used to indicate problems in the UI. Reset by switching
+ /// APC on.
+ ///
+ [DataField]
+ public bool TripFlag;
+

@@ -43,11 +43,12 @@ public sealed class ApcSystem : EntitySystem
public override void Update(float deltaTime)
{
var query = EntityQueryEnumerator();
+ var curTime = _gameTiming.CurTime;
while (query.MoveNext(out var uid, out var apc, out var battery, out var ui))
{
- if (apc.LastUiUpdate + ApcComponent.VisualsChangeDelay < _gameTiming.CurTime && _ui.IsUiOpen((uid, ui), ApcUiKey.Key))
+ if (apc.LastUiUpdate + ApcComponent.VisualsChangeDelay < curTime && _ui.IsUiOpen((uid, ui), ApcUiKey.Key))
{
- apc.LastUiUpdate = _gameTiming.CurTime;
+ apc.LastUiUpdate = curTime;
UpdateUIState(uid, apc, battery);
}
@@ -55,6 +56,28 @@ public sealed class ApcSystem : EntitySystem
{
UpdateApcState(uid, apc, battery);
}
+
+ // Overload
+ if (apc.MainBreakerEnabled && battery.CurrentSupply > apc.MaxLoad)
+ {
+ // Not already overloaded, start timer
+ if (apc.TripStartTime == null)
+ {
+ apc.TripStartTime = curTime;
+ }
+ else
+ {
+ if (curTime - apc.TripStartTime > apc.TripTime)
+ {
+ apc.TripFlag = true;
+ ApcToggleBreaker(uid, apc, battery); // off, we already checked MainBreakerEnabled above
+ }
+ }
+ }
+ else
+ {
+ apc.TripStartTime = null;
+ }
}
}
